Afghanistan 2014. As the army withdrawal approaches, Captain Bonassieu and his squad are on a surveillance mission in a valley on the border with Pakistan. Despite their determination, control of the remote valley will fall out of their hands. One night, soldiers begin to mysteriously disappear.
A prominent figure in the art world, Clément Cogitore has established himself as a cinematic voice with only one feature film. The Wakhan Front is a one-of-a-kind war movie, a metaphysical yet palpable study on fear. In the director’s words: “Ford meets Shyamalan”. And a hint of Antonioni, we’d add.
